Make the Pareto Chart work for you

Make the Pareto Chart work for you

You are all familiar with the 80%-20% concept, right? if not, well then - you should be!

Have you ever felt you are running around in circles, chasing your own tail? you work full steam and still feels like you're making no progress? If you can relate to that - this piece is worth your while.

Pareto means that roughly 20% are responsible for 80% of your issues. If you look at it this way, and any accordingly, you would solve the majority of your problems. putting on the multidisciplinary cap here - 20% of factors are 80% of your client's complaints, 20% factors are 80% of deviations in processes.

Take a look at the image above, it is clear to see that A,B and C put together, are about 80% of the "issues". the rest - leave it for later.

This way, you focus on the "noise generators", and once they are resolved, you look at the chart again. ratios will change, and once again you focus on the factors that generate the most traction.
